Introducing Head Coach Alex Anderson!
Alex began his competitive swimming career at age seven with the Cardinal Hill Cardinals in Vienna. He swam for the Cardinals until age 18 under Coach Scott Brown, who instilled in him a love for the Northern Virginia Swimming League. Alex went on to become a Varsity Swimmer for the University of Mary Washington from 2011 to 2015, serving as Team Captain during his final year (2014–2015). His college career was marked by extraordinary success, including earning the title of NCAA Division III National Champion and Record Holder in the 200 IM, 400 IM, and 200 Butterfly from 2012 to 2015. He was recognized as the NCAA Most Outstanding Swimmer Award for DIII recipient in 2014–2015 and received the UMW Outstanding Sports Team Leader Award in 2015. For his contributions, Alex will be inducted into the University of Mary Washington Athletics Hall of Fame on June 6, 2026.
Alex has extensive coaching experience, including time as Head Coach at Lifetime Centerville and a combined four years as an Assistant Coach with the Arlington Aquatics Club and Dowden Terrace Swim Club. From 2021 to 2023 at Dowden Terrace, he worked under coaches Evan Stiles and Kevin Nolan, gaining invaluable experience in managing practices and meets while upholding the spirit of the NVSL. Currently, Alex coaches year-round for the Arlington Aquatic Club and is excited to bring his passion and experience to the Arlington Forest Tigers as their Head Coach for the Summer 2026 NVSL season.
